Waimea Estates Pinot Gris 2023/24, Nelson. NEW ZELAND
New Zealand Pinot Gris really is an undiscovered gem. It’s incredibly aromatic – but refreshing too. Waimea is on the edge of the Tasman Sea – a place regularly credited with being New Zealand’s sunniest spot. It’s the perfect place to grow Pinot Gris. Sheltered. Coastal. Sunny. The winemaker uses specially selected yeasts, which draw out the aromatics of the grape.
They enhance the wine by ageing it on its lees – spent yeast particles – to add more texture and flavour. Think lemon curd, pear drops, lavender and white peaches. It’s got a lovely, lush, creamy, silky texture with hints of exotic spice. You’ll find it hard not to reach for a second glass. There’s nothing better to eat alongside it than seared salmon with nam phrik num dressing.
